What is Freshly Commerce and what do they do?

Freshly Commerce is a technology company that develops tools and apps for e-commerce businesses, primarily on the Shopify platform. Their products help online stores manage subscriptions, bundle products, and enhance the overall shopping experience. Freshly Commerce aims to simplify complex e-commerce processes, improve customer retention, and boost sales for merchants. Their solutions are designed to be user-friendly and scalable, catering to businesses of all sizes.

Hy-Vee, based in West Des Moines, IA, US, operates within the supermarket industry. Founded in 1930 by Charles Hyde and David Vredenburg, the company began as a small general store in Beaconsfield, Iowa. Over the years, Hy-Vee has evolved into a network of more than 245 supermarkets across 8 states in the Midwest. They offer a wide range of products and services, including grocery, bakery items, delicatessen, floral, and other specialty departments. With a company motto of “A helpful smile in every aisle”, Hy-Vee's mission is to make each customer's life easier, healthier, and happier. They have received several awards for their commitment to healthy living, customer service and community outreach.
